Soft tissue Management refers to tissues that connect, support, or surround other structures and organs of the body, not being bone. Soft tissue includes tendons, ligaments, fascia, fibrous tissues, fat, and synovial membranes and muscles, nerves and blood vessels. Interestingly…it has been expressed that the soft tissues of the human body are responsible for more pain, dysfunction and disability than all the other organs in the body, yet are often neglected in evaluation.
